Publisher's Note When Dr. Barry Fisher realized he didn't want to be a doctor, his girlfriend was sympathetic. Surprisingly, so was his father -- although his mother was very upset. His father suggests that Barry go a'roaming until he found what he was seeking. The trouble was, Barry had no idea what that might be. He was shocked by his own lack of ambition or desire to do anything at all. On his journey, Barry learns something from each of the people he encounters . . . but he must be patient before he can obtain what he has been searching for without even knowing it.
